Understanding fragrance types
Perfumes and aftershaves are crafted using a fragrance pyramid. Top notes (often citrus or light florals) give the first impression and dissipate after 5–20 minutes. Middle/heart notes—typically full‑bodied florals like jasmine or spices—emerge next and form the majority of a fragrance’s character. Finally, base notes such as vanilla, musk, sandalwood and patchouli provide warmth and longevity, lingering for hours. Fragrances are grouped into families:
- Floral: feminine and romantic, featuring notes like rose, jasmine, lavender and lily of the valley.
- Oriental: rich and exotic; dominated by amber with accents of vanilla, spices and tobacco.
- Woody: warm and seductive, built on cedarwood, sandalwood and patchouli.
- Fresh: modern and uplifting; citrus, green and aquatic notes create a playful vibe.

How to choose the right Valentine’s fragrance
- Consider personality – Is your partner drawn to romantic florals, fresh citrus colognes or rich woody scents? The fragrance families provide a starting point.
- Think about season – Lighter citrus or floral perfumes suit spring and daytime, while oriental or woody scents shine in cooler months.
- Explore trending notes – 2026 sees pistachio, burnt marshmallow, roasted hazelnut and raspberry emerging as intriguing alternatives to vanilla and caramel. Gourmand lovers may enjoy perfumes that weave these notes with amber and musk.
- Layer – Creating a bespoke scent by layering fragrances is encouraged; for example, pair a rose perfume with a woody oud fragrance to add depth and longevity.
